Video Response Stage

What this stage is

Video Response is a recorded, one-way interview stage where candidates respond to predefined questions.


When to use it

Use this stage when:

  • Assessing communication skills
  • Evaluating intent and clarity
  • Reducing live interview load

Configuring the Stage

Setting up a Video Response stage involves defining the question set and the parameters for candidate interaction.

Question Management

The stage configuration model displays the complete list of questions allocated to the round. Administrators can set a global time limit for the entire stage or manage individual question settings.

Video Response Stage Configuration

Detailed Question Settings

When adding or editing a question, you can configure several parameters to control the evaluation quality:

  • Instructional Media: Optionally include a video prompt to present the question more dynamically.
  • Mandatory Requirements: Designate specific questions that must be answered to complete the stage.
  • Constraints: Set precise limits on Response Time and the Maximum Retake Count allowed for the candidate.

Candidate Experience

  • Structured Delivery: Questions are presented one at a time to ensure focus.
  • Controlled Environment: Specific time limits and retake restrictions maintain the intensity and authenticity of the response.
  • Seamless Recording: Responses are captured directly through the candidate's webcam and microphone without requiring external software.

Integrated Candidate Interface

The Video Response interface is optimized for clarity and focus. Candidates are presented with a dual-view layout:

  • Context & Instructions: The left panel displays the question title and detailed description alongside critical metadata such as the Question Duration, Mandatory Status, and the remaining Retake Count.
  • Recording Preview: The right panel features a live webcam preview.

Administrative Insights & Evaluation

Dashboard Analytics

The Video Response dashboard provides a centralized overview of all candidate attempts. Recruiters can monitor real-time progression, identifying which candidates have completed the stage, who are still in progress, and the current status of evaluation (Scored vs. Pending).

Video Response Dashboard Overview

Forensic Timeline & Assessment

The specialized timeline view consolidates all candidate responses for granular review. From this page, evaluators can:

  • Review Individual Responses: Watch question-specific recordings alongside the original question.
  • Provide Direct Feedback: Add qualitative insights and assign scores for each response to build a comprehensive candidate profile.

Video Response Evaluation View

Manual Scoring & Qualitative Peer Feedback

The scoring interface allows hiring teams to assign points and document standardized feedback for every response, ensuring a consistent and transparent evaluation process.

Key Benefits

The Video Response stage bridges the gap between resume screening and live interviews:

  • Enhanced Communication Assessment: Directly evaluate a candidate's verbal communication and presentation skills early in the funnel.
  • Flexible Review Scheduling: Eliminate the logistical challenges of live interviews by allowing hiring teams to review responses asynchronously.
  • Standardized Candidate Experience: Ensures every candidate responds to the same set of prompts under identical conditions.
  • Increased Screening Throughput: Rapidly filter candidates based on fit and intent before committing expensive interviewer time.
  • Personalized Interaction: Including video questions makes the assessment feel more engaging and professional for the candidate.
